    I heard about it through Hajime no Ippo, but I don't really see many boxing fans using the term during forum discussion, articles, interviews, etc. Same goes for the 'flicker jab' term that the series uses for Hearns' jabbing technique. The series also uses the term 'gazelle punch' for Patterson's leaping hook, but I've heard the shot described as 'kangaroo punch' in boxing journalism. I assumed some of the terms were just made up by the series creator to make the techniques in the ring sound more dramatic, and more of a novelty. (Although Ruddock's 'smash' is real.)

    I dunno though, maybe people in the gym really do use 'dempsey roll', etc to describe techniques, and it just doesn't reach forums or the internet. It reminds me of how Mayweather (and Steward) used the 'check hook' term after the Hatton fight, and suddenly all the forum posters were using it, despite not being able to agree on a single definition for the shot.
